My two Desmond friction tools arrived today, a 55mm and a 52mm. I like the tools. Working so far on two different lenses the Desmond tools got the job done quite satisfactorily. The tools appear to be well made and should offer long service if cared for properly.

A negative I found is that both these tools have only a 5mm reach. If your name ring is deeper than that, the tool will not reach down to it and will not be usable. For lenses having name rings deeper than 5mm a different tool choice is recommended. Here are the tools I bought:
